تعزيز أداء المواقع: استراتيجيات وأفضل الممارسات

في العصر الرقمي الحالي، يمكن أن يؤثر أداء الموقع بشكل كبير على نجاحه. فالموقع السريع والمتجاوب والفعال لا يعزز تجربة المستخدم فحسب، بل يحسن أيضًا تصنيفات محركات البحث ويزيد من معدلات التحويل. تستعرض هذه  المقالة استراتيجيات متنوعة وأفضل الممارسات لتحسين أداء المواقع. تعزيز أداء المواقع

تحسين الصور

تشكل الصور غالبًا الجزء الأكبر من محتوى صفحة الويب، مما يجعل تحسينها ضروريًا لتسريع أوقات التحميل.

التقنيات:

الضغط: استخدم أدوات مثل TinyPNG أو ImageOptim لتقليل حجم ملفات الصور دون التضحية بالجودة.

الصور المتجاوبة: قدم الصور بأحجام تتناسب مع جهاز المستخدم باستخدام سمة srcset.

التنسيقات الحديثة: استخدم تنسيقات الصور الحديثة مثل WebP وAVIF التي توفر ضغطًا أفضل من التنسيقات التقليدية مثل JPEG وPNG.

تقليل الطلبات HTTP

كل عنصر من عناصر صفحة الويب – الصور، النصوص البرمجية، أوراق الأنماط، إلخ – يتطلب طلب HTTP منفصل. تقليل هذه الطلبات يمكن أن يسرع بشكل كبير تحميل الصفحات.

الاستراتيجيات:

دمج الملفات: دمج ملفات CSS وJavaScript لتقليل عدد الطلبات.

Sprites CSS: دمج صور متعددة في ورقة سبرايت واحدة واستخدم CSS لعرض الجزء ذي الصلة.

تضمين الموارد الحرجة: تضمين CSS وJavaScript الحرجة مباشرة داخل HTML لتقليل الطلبات الخارجية.

الاستفادة من تخزين المتصفح المؤقت

يتيح التخزين المؤقت للمتصفح تخزين نسخ من الملفات محليًا، مما يقلل من الحاجة إلى تنزيلها مرة أخرى في الزيارات اللاحقة.

التنفيذ:

تعيين تواريخ انتهاء الصلاحية: استخدم رؤوس Cache-Control وExpires لتحديد مدة احتفاظ المتصفحات بالملفات.

إصدارات الملفات: استخدم إصدارات الملفات (مثل style.v1.css) لإجبار المتصفح على تنزيل الملفات المحدثة عند حدوث تغييرات.

تصغير وضغط الملفات

تقليل وضغط حجم ملفات HTML وCSS وJavaScript يجعلها أسرع في التنزيل.

الأدوات والتقنيات:

التصغير: أدوات مثل UglifyJS وCSSNano تزيل الأحرف والمسافات غير الضرورية من الشفرة.

الضغط Gzip/Brotli: تمكين الضغط من جانب الخادم باستخدام Gzip أو Brotli لتقليل حجم الملفات قبل إرسالها إلى المتصفح.

استخدام شبكات توصيل المحتوى (CDNs)

توزع CDNs المحتوى عبر خوادم متعددة حول العالم، مما يقلل التأخير عن طريق تقديم المحتوى من أقرب خادم للمستخدم.

الفوائد:

أوقات تحميل أسرع: تقلل من المسافة التي يقطعها البيانات، مما يسرع توصيل المحتوى.

القدرة على التوسع: تتعامل مع كميات كبيرة من الحركة بكفاءة عن طريق موازنة الحمل.

الأمان: غالبًا ما توفر حماية DDoS وميزات أمان أخرى.

تحسين أداء الخادم
يلعب أداء الخادم دورًا حيويًا في سرعة الموقع.

التوصيات:

ترقية الاستضافة: اختر مزود استضافة موثوق به يتمتع بأداء خادم جيد.

استخدام خادم ويب خفيف الوزن: يمكن أن توفر الخوادم مثل Nginx أو LiteSpeed أداءً أفضل مقارنةً بـ Apache.

تحسين قاعدة البيانات: نظف وحسن قاعدة البيانات بانتظام لتقليل أوقات تحميل الاستعلامات.

تقليل الموارد المعطلة للعرض

تؤخر الموارد المعطلة للعرض (مثل CSS وJavaScript) عرض صفحة الويب.

الحلول:

التحميل غير المتزامن: استخدم سمات async و defer لتحميل ملفات JavaScript بشكل غير متزامن.

CSS الحرج: تضمين فقط CSS اللازم للمحتوى العلوي وتحميل الباقي بشكل غير متزامن.

تطبيق التحميل الكسول

يؤجل التحميل الكسول تحميل الموارد غير الحرجة (مثل الصور والفيديوهات) حتى الحاجة إليها، أي عندما يقوم المستخدم بالتمرير إليها.

المزايا:

تقليل وقت التحميل الأولي: تحميل المحتوى المرئي فقط، مما يسرع العرض الأولي.

توفير النطاق الترددي: توفير النطاق الترددي بتحميل الصور فقط عند اقترابها من الإطار.

تحسين الخطوط

يمكن أن تؤثر خطوط الويب بشكل كبير على أوقات التحميل، خاصة إذا لم يتم تحسينها.

أفضل الممارسات:

تحديد عدد عائلات الخطوط: استخدم فقط عائلات الخطوط والأوزان الضرورية.

عرض الخط: استخدم خاصية font-display مع قيم مثل swap لضمان عرض النص فورًا باستخدام الخطوط الاحتياطية حتى يتم تحميل الخط المخصص.

مراقبة وتحليل الأداء

المراقبة والتحليل المنتظمين يساعدان في تحديد عنق الزجاجة في الأداء وتتبع التحسينات.

الأدوات:

Google PageSpeed Insights: يوفر اقتراحات لتحسين الأداء بناءً على أفضل ممارسات Google.

GTmetrix: يقدم تقارير مفصلة عن سرعة الموقع وتوصيات للتحسين.

WebPageTest: يحلل أداء الموقع من مواقع ومتصفحات مختلفة.

الخاتمة

تحسين أداء الموقع هو عملية مستمرة تتضمن تحسينات متنوعة وأفضل الممارسات. من خلال التركيز على جوانب مثل تحسين الصور، تقليل الطلبات HTTP، الاستفادة من التخزين المؤقت، واستخدام CDNs، يمكنك تحسين سرعة موقعك وتجربة المستخدم بشكل كبير. تعتبر المراقبة والتحديثات الدورية ضرورية للحفاظ على الأداء الأمثل مع تطور معايير وتقنيات الويب.

شركتنا تصمم المواقع بشكل كامل ومتوافق مع المعايير العالمية. يمكنك رؤية خدمات تصميم وتحسين المواقع على موقعنا.

Post a comment

Your email address will not be published.

Related Posts